Minutes — Management Meeting, Vexlor Industries

Attendees agreed to a write-down of aging stock at the Draymoor warehouse, chiefly the Corvex-3 fittings line. Finance confirmed the adjustment will post this quarter. Marta Delven will brief auditors; operations will clear shelf space by month-end. For the incoming director: disposal options are still open. The confidential note on forward plans follows below.

internal memo for kajef-bagaf: Silionax Freight is in early talks to buy Silathax Freight for about $30.4 million. The Aldael launch date is January 3, and nothing goes to the press before then.

CI note — Whisperhall audio-guide app. Nightly builds fail when the exhibit-manifest fetch times out; the stub server in CI sometimes starts late. Workaround: retry the `manifest-sync` stage once before escalating. Do not bump the timeout globally. If the second retry fails, file it and attach the token printed below.

pipeline stamp: htk4_66df

## Marlowe Service Environments

Marlowe runs in three environments: dev, staging, and prod. New team members should know that staging currently carries a patched build for the session-token refresh bug — tokens were expiring mid-request and silently logging users out. The fix adjusts refresh timing and retry behavior. To reproduce the pre-fix behavior locally for testing, use the following values.

config for yahof-tajop:
zorath:
  pin: 7493
  metrics_host: metrics.zorath.tolvaqsys.internal
  tenant: praiel
  seal: seal_fd9cd4f1

Subject: Memtrace cut-over complete

Team,

Cut-over to Memtrace v2 for GPU memory profiling finished last night. Old v1 agents are disabled; any tickets referencing v1 dashboards should be closed as resolved-by-migration. Sampling overhead is now under 2% and allocation traces include kernel names. Known gap: profiles older than 30 days were not migrated. Point customers at the v2 docs for setup questions. For reference when troubleshooting, the agent now runs with the following configuration.

settings of bagaf-bawip:
[aldax]
port = 5000
region = south-4
host = aldax.brasklabs.corp
team = brivan
timeout_ms = 2000
retries = 2